Chennai and Tiruvallur districts have announced that all colleges and schools will remain closed Thursday due to heavy rain from Cyclone Ditwah. The city and surrounding areas have faced persistent rainfall and waterlogging for the past few days. The IMD has forecast continued very heavy rain across Chennai, Tiruvallur, Chengalpattu, and Kancheepuram districts. University of Madras exams have been postponed, transport is disrupted, and cultural events in Tiruvannamalai continue amid flooding.
